1. A small amount of blood is required.
Diabetics have been testing themselves for quite some time. However, the equipment can cause some pain, especially if the test needs to be repeated several times a week.
The Accucheck monitor requires much less blood than previous testing models. This means fewer punctures and less pain. For those who need to run multiple tests per week, this is a welcome change. The Accucheck monitor only needs a small drop of blood – 0.6 microliters to be precise.
This decreases stress on the fingers and reduces the margin for error. Diabetics have fewer tests to repeat due to errors.
2. Pre-filled drum of 6 lancets.
This means you don’t have to upload a lancet with every test, which saves time and makes git more convenient.
By the way, your Accu-check Compact Plus model has 17 pre-filled test lancets, making it even more convenient this way.
3. Fast results
Results take 5 seconds to appear. This is good as it saves waiting time.
4. Compact size and design.
The Accucheck Aviva Diabetic Glucose Meter measures 3.7 by 2 by 0.9 inches and has rubber grips that make it easier to hold.
5. You can store information in the glucose meter, including 7-, 14-, and 30-day blood glucose averages, and download the information to your home computer.
